Devoted to cardiac care, the new 6-story, $94.5 million Sentara Heart Hospital enables patients seeking heart care to receive comprehensive servicesfrom diagnostics and interventional cardiology to open-heart surgery and transplantationall under one roof. Sentara Heart Hospital features all private rooms, including 112 licensed inpatient beds and 45 pre/post procedural rooms dedicated to patients undergoing interventional cardiac procedures.
Five smart cardiac operating rooms, designed to accommodate 2,000 cardiac surgery procedures annually, currently operate at the new facility. Patients also benefit from the regions only cardiac eICU offering round-the-clock electronic monitoring of heart patients, a suite of 6 cardiac catheterization labs with capacity to handle about 2,000 catheterization procedures annually, and 3 electrophysiology (EP) labs.
Sentara Heart Hospital also features the regions first commercially available 64-slice CTA scanner for cardiac imaging.
